Key Features to Look For

When choosing shoe cushion inserts, keep these features in mind:

1. Cushioning Level

Some inserts are thin and offer light padding. Others are thick and provide a lot of softness. Think about how much cushioning you need. If your shoes are already pretty soft, you might want lighter inserts. If your shoes are very hard, go for thicker ones.

2. Arch Support

Your arch is the curve on the bottom of your foot. Some inserts have built-in arch support. This can help keep your foot in a better position. If you have flat feet or high arches, good arch support is important.

3. Shock Absorption

Good inserts absorb the impact when your foot hits the ground. This is especially helpful for runners or people who stand for long periods. Materials like gel or foam often provide good shock absorption.

4. Fit and Size

Inserts should fit well inside your shoes. Most are designed to be trimmed to fit. Check the sizing chart to get the closest fit to your shoe size.

5. Durability

You want inserts that will last. Look for sturdy materials that won’t flatten out quickly.

Important Materials

The materials used in inserts affect how they feel and perform:

  • Foam: Many inserts use foam, like EVA (ethylene-vinyl acetate). Foam is lightweight and offers good cushioning.
  • Gel: Gel inserts are great for shock absorption. They can feel very soft and supportive.
  • Memory Foam: This material molds to your foot shape over time, offering a custom fit and great comfort.
  • Latex: Latex is a natural material that provides good cushioning and is often breathable.
  • Fabric Top Layer: A soft fabric on top helps keep your feet dry and prevents rubbing.

Factors That Improve or Reduce Quality

Several things make shoe inserts better or worse:

Quality Boosters:
  • Good Arch Design: A well-shaped arch support helps align your foot correctly.
  • Breathable Materials: These keep your feet cooler and drier, reducing odor.
  • Anti-slip Base: This prevents the insert from moving around inside your shoe.
  • Anti-microbial Treatment: This helps fight off bacteria and odor.
Quality Reducers:
  • Thin, Cheap Foam: This can flatten out quickly and offer little support.
  • Poor Stitching or Seams: These can cause discomfort or wear out fast.
  • Non-breathable Materials: These can make your feet sweaty and uncomfortable.
  • Inserts that slide around: These are annoying and offer no real support.

User Experience and Use Cases

Shoe cushion inserts are used by many people for different reasons:

  • Athletes: Runners, hikers, and other athletes use them for extra cushioning and support during intense activity.
  • People on their feet all day: Nurses, teachers, retail workers, and construction workers find relief from foot fatigue.
  • Those with foot pain: People with conditions like plantar fasciitis, heel spurs, or general foot soreness benefit greatly.
  • Anyone wanting more comfort: Even if you don’t have foot pain, inserts can make your favorite shoes feel much better.

You can use inserts in almost any type of shoe, including sneakers, boots, dress shoes, and work shoes. Just make sure to remove the original insole if your shoe has one to make room for the new insert.

Frequently Asked Questions (FAQ)

Q: What are the main benefits of shoe cushion inserts?

A: They add comfort, absorb shock, provide arch support, and can reduce foot pain.

Q: How do I know what size insert to buy?

A: Most inserts come in shoe sizes and can be trimmed to fit your specific shoe.

Q: Can I use inserts in any type of shoe?

A: Yes, you can use them in most shoes like sneakers, boots, and dress shoes.

Q: How often should I replace my shoe inserts?

A: It depends on how often you use them, but typically every 6-12 months.

Q: Will shoe inserts cure my foot pain?

A: They can help relieve pain and discomfort, but for serious foot conditions, it’s best to see a doctor.

Q: What is the difference between foam and gel inserts?

A: Foam offers general cushioning, while gel is better for shock absorption and can feel softer.

Q: Should I remove the original insole from my shoe?

A: Yes, it’s usually best to remove the original insole to make space for the new insert.

Q: Can shoe inserts help with smelly shoes?

A: Some inserts have anti-microbial properties that can help reduce odor.

Q: Are all shoe inserts the same?

A: No, they vary in cushioning, support, materials, and intended use.
